Nedre Foss: A Serene Escape in the Heart of Oslo
Discover the enchanting Nedre Foss park in Grünerløkka, Oslo, where nature, art, and community come together for a serene escape.
Nestled in the vibrant Grünerløkka district, Nedre Foss is a picturesque park that invites tourists to unwind amidst lush greenery, stunning water features, and artistic installations. Ideal for leisurely strolls, picnics, and cultural experiences, this hidden gem offers a tranquil retreat from the urban hustle and bustle.

Know before you go
Hi, I'm Eve. Here are a few practical things to know before exploring Nedre foss.
- Visit during the late afternoon for a picturesque sunset view over the water.
- Bring a blanket and pack a picnic to fully enjoy the serene atmosphere.
- Check the local event calendar for art exhibitions or live music performances happening in the park.
- Explore nearby Grünerløkka for trendy shops and local cafes after your park visit.
- Consider visiting on a weekday to enjoy a quieter experience with fewer crowds.
